Identifiers
- tid Os11t0160500-01
- MSU-ID LOC_Os11g06170.1
- MSU-ID LOC_Os11g06170.2
- symbol OsbZIP81.1
- symbol OsbZIP81
- symbol OsbZIP81.2
- name b-ZIP transcription factor 81
- uniprot B7EPB8
Descriptions
- Description Splicing variant of OsbZIP81, Homologues of the Arabidopsis VIP1, Interaction with Agrobacterium VirE2
- Description Typical bZIP transcription factor, Homologues of the Arabidopsis VIP1, Positive regulation of JA levels, Pathogen resistance
